Transit Aspects
Astrological transits are a part of what is usually called predictive astrology, the claim of astrology to predict or forecast future trends and developments. Most astrologers nowadays regard the term 'prediction' as something of a misnomer, as modern astrology does not claim to directly predict future events as such. Instead it is claimed that an astrological pattern with regard to the future can correspond with any one of a variety of possibilities. What is in fact foretold is the trend of circumstances and the nature of the individual's reaction to the situation
Chiron Inconjunct Natal Psyche Meaning
Transiting Chiron inconjunct your natal Psyche activates a collision between your capacity to teach from your wounds and the fragile continuity of your inner self. This is not a period of smooth integration. The inconjunct creates friction between Chiron's insistence on making meaning from pain and Psyche's need for coherence, safety, and the preservation of what has already survived.
During this transit, you may notice that old hurts surface not as resolved material ready for closure, but as live questions about whether you can be both wounded and whole. You find yourself explaining your damage to yourself again, as if understanding it one more time might finally neutralize it. Psyche, the part of you that has endured and stayed continuous through difficulty, may feel destabilized by Chiron's pressure to excavate, examine, and extract meaning from what you have already integrated into your functioning. The tension is real: healing work can feel like re-opening, and you may resist it not out of denial but out of fatigue.
What this period asks is not another round of trauma processing, but discernment about which wounds are still teaching and which ones you have already learned from. Chiron wants to transform pain into wisdom; Psyche wants to know that wisdom does not require constant vigilance over the wound. You may find yourself caught between the impulse to go deeper and the equally valid impulse to simply move forward. Neither impulse is wrong. The inconjunct clarifies that you can honor what hurt you without making it your ongoing curriculum.
The practical work here is distinguishing between necessary reflection and compulsive re-examination. Notice when you are genuinely learning something new about yourself versus when you are rehearsing a familiar story in hopes that this time it will land differently. This transit does not ask you to heal faster or dig deeper, it asks you to trust that some wounds have already taught you what they came to teach.
